Determine if the statements about the effects of railroad expansion in the late 1800s are true or false. Check off those that ar

e true. The expansion of railways meant manufacturers could ship goods cheaply. The lifestyle of American Indians living in the West was unaffected by railway expansion. The building of the railroads changed the environment of the West.

Answer:

The expansion of railways meant manufacturers could ship goods cheaply.

The building of the railroads changed the environment of the West.

Explanation:

The construction of railroads in the early nineteenth century is considered a landmark in the history of the country's economic development. The creation and expansion of railways allowed goods to flow to places of greater distance, opening up new consumer markets, which favored the expansion of the economy. At the same time, there was a reduction effect on the transportation cost, a variable that has a great weight in the final price of the products, impacting their competitiveness.

Of course, the expansion of the railroads affected everyone. In the case of insiders, the impact was negative, forcing them to move around and change their social life patterns. From an economic perspective, the expansion of railroads dramatically altered the landscape and the environment of the country and the West as a whole, since the US took a big step to emerge as an economic power.
